SPECIAL COMMENDATION
WHEREAS, C. J. Gonsior is a Reserve Officer for the City
of Orono, and
WHEREAS, C. J. Gonsior on April 15, 1987 , was requested
to assist Officer English in executing two search warrants in
regard to thefts from the Orono High School, and
WHEREAS, C. J. Gonsior assisted in maintaining safety at
the search warrant address and assisted in searching the
residence for stolen merchandise, and
WHEREAS , C. J. Gonsior through his training and
• experience in handling these types of situations in a
professional and independent manner, allowed officers to conduct
their searches and subsequent recovery of stolen articles .
NOW, TH�REFO� BE IT RESOLVED, that C. J. Gonsior be
commended for his skills in assisting police officers when
conducting search warrants which led to subsequent charges being
filed against two Orono High School students for the break-ins to
the students locker rooms .
Adopted by the City Council of the City of Orono,
Minnesota at a regular meeting held July 27, 1987.
